Menopause refers to that time in every woman’s life when her periods stop and her ovaries lose their reproductive function. This usually occurs between the ages of 45 and 55. In the UK the average age is 51. In a few exceptional cases women may become menopausal in their 30s, or even younger. This is then known as a premature menopause, or premature ovarian insufficiency. 

 

Although menopause is a perfectly natural and normal transition that all women experience, the affect it can have on the life of some can be quite incapacitating. If you are going through the menopause right now you will no doubt be familiar with some or all of the symptoms.

Hormone replacement therapy (HRT) also known as menopausal hormone therapy (MHT) and hormone therapy (HT). It is the use of hormone therapy (tablets, patches or cream) to replace the oestrogen that your ovaries no longer make during and after menopause. It can help relieve some of the symptoms of menopause. is the most widely used treatment for menopausal symptoms. As its name suggests, it is simply a way of replacing the hormone oestrogen that is lost during the menopause.​However, there are concerns that have been raised that HRT may  increase the risk of breast cancer, ovarian cancer, and even heart disease and for this reason there has been much debate in recent years over HRT’s long-term safety. 

​

Hormone replacement therapy (HRT)/ Menopausal hormone therapy (MHT) may not be safe for some women. You should discuss your risks with your doctor if you have

​

  • A history of heart disease or risk factors, such as high cholesterol

  • A family or personal history of breast cancer

  • High levels of triglycerides, a type of fat in your blood

  • A family history of gallbladder disease

  • Liver disease

  • A history of stroke or blood clots
